What is AgentsKit?
AgentsKit is a downloadable set of AI agents, skills, and slash commands that run inside Claude Code. It solves a common problem: Claude Code is powerful, but by default it is a generalist. Users repeat context, manage every role, and often struggle to move from code to launch. AgentsKit replaces that with structured teams. The Engineer Kit covers coding, testing, and deployment. The Marketing Kit covers SEO, content, launches, and growth. In total, AgentsKit provides 89 agents, 103 skills, and 181 slash commands, so one person can plan, build, ship, and market a product from one tool.
Key Features of AgentsKit
One-Command Install
AgentsKit installs into a project with one npx command. Users pick the Engineer Kit, Marketing Kit, or both, and Claude Code picks up the files automatically.
No Forced Framework
AgentsKit adapts to the user's existing stack. It reads CLAUDE.md to learn patterns, conventions, and brand voice, and it does not overwrite custom configs.
Engineering and Marketing Together
AgentsKit includes both a software team and a growth team. This lets users build a feature and then create the launch page, emails, and SEO plan without switching tools.
Specialist Agents That Work Together
AgentsKit includes agents like tech-lead, shipper, security-auditor, and seo-specialist. They can delegate to each other, work in parallel, and coordinate the right task at the right time.
Cherry-Pick Only What You Need
Users can install one agent or all 89. For example, "agentskit add agent debugger" adds a single specialist, so the toolkit is never all-or-nothing.
Lifetime Updates With Clean Attribution
AgentsKit is a one-time purchase with free updates. It is also curated from MIT/Apache projects and includes full credits and licenses.

How to Use AgentsKit
Using AgentsKit takes a few simple steps:
- Install Claude Code and open a project.
- Paste the one-line npx command from the AgentsKit private repository.
- Choose the Engineer Kit, Marketing Kit, or both.
- Fill in the generated CLAUDE.md file with stack and brand voice.
- Delegate with plain English, like "use tech-lead to build auth."
Most users move from checkout to a working AI team in under two minutes.

Frequently Asked Questions about AgentsKit
Do I need Claude Code to use AgentsKit?
Yes. AgentsKit is built for Claude Code and does not work in Cursor, Copilot, or ChatGPT. Any Claude Code plan works.
What does an AgentsKit purchase include?
Users get access to a private GitHub repository with a .claude/ folder, agents, skills, slash commands, CLAUDE.md templates, the agentskit CLI, and docs.
Do I need to know how to code?
Users need Claude Code and a project, but the agents handle heavy tasks. Users can direct them in plain English.
Does AgentsKit force a specific framework?
No. Agents adapt to the user's stack through CLAUDE.md. It works with popular frameworks like Next.js, Django, Rails, Go, and Rust.
How do AgentsKit updates work?
Buy once and get lifetime updates by running "agentskit update" or "git pull." Custom files and CLAUDE.md are never overwritten.
Is AgentsKit affiliated with Anthropic?
No. AgentsKit is independent and unofficial. Claude and Claude Code are trademarks of Anthropic.
